Bake the brownies in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 25-30 minutes. A toothpick inserted into the center should come out with a few moist crumbs; avoid overbaking to maintain their fudgy texture.
Store the cooled brownies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days or in the refrigerator for up to a week. For longer storage, you can freeze them for up to 3 months.
While you can use cocoa powder instead of dark chocolate, the texture and flavor will differ. Use about 1/3 cup of unsweetened cocoa powder mixed with 3 tablespoons of butter to achieve a similar fat content.
The recipe calls for an 8x8 inch (20x20 cm) baking pan. Using a different size may affect the baking time and the final texture of the brownies.
If you need a substitution, you can use walnuts, pecans, or almonds in place of hazelnuts. Keep in mind that this will change the flavor profile slightly.
- Use high-quality dark chocolate for a more intense chocolate flavor.
- You can toast the hazelnuts beforehand to enhance their nutty taste.
- Let the brownies cool completely before cutting them to ensure clean slices.
- Store the brownies in an airtight container to keep them fresh for longer.
- Feel free to add a handful of chocolate chips or chunks for extra gooeyness.
